WebCryptomeria (Japanese Cedar) Native to Japan where it is revered as the national tree, the genus Cryptomeria is valued for its stately grandeur and superior, fragrant wood. WebCryptomeria japonica is an evergreen Tree growing to 20 m (65ft) by 8 m (26ft) at a fast rate. ... Wood - light, fragrant, fine grained[46, 61]. The wood is strongly rot resistant, easily worked, and is used for buildings, bridges, ships, lamp posts, furniture, utensils, and paper manufacture[1, 46, 61, 266]. The wood can be used as a ...

Scientific Name: Cryptomeria japonica. Distribution: Endemic to Japan; commonly grown on plantations within Asia. Grow Cryptomeria japonica in a sheltered site in moist but well-drained soil in full sun to partial shade. Propagate by taking semi-hardwood cuttings in late-summer. Pruning is rarely required. difference between ctr and cpc
